When I was a little boy in elementary school in the 90s, the only time I could play computer games was in the school computer lab. And one game ruled them all: Jones in the Fast Lane.
This retro PC life simulator (developed by Sierra in 1990) was basically The Sims before The Sims existed! The goal was simple: get a job, study, pay rent, earn money, graduate from college, buy a house… you know, “win at life.”
As kids, we thought this was the blueprint for success. Competing with classmates to see who could achieve their dreams first was both hilarious and intense. Of course, reality later taught us that life is NOT this simple… but that’s what makes this game so nostalgic and funny to revisit today.
